Bug Description

Since the last update of this morning, my home can't be uncrypted..
Error raised with lighdm (no ICEthing detected).
When I tried with tty-console the ecryptfs-mount-private, answer is:
« libnss3: Cannot open shared object file: No file found »
libnss3 version: 3.12.9+ckbi-1.82-0ubuntu5

I confirm the bug affects the last build. I've just downgraded to 3.12.9+ckbi-1.82-0ubuntu2 and all works again.
